Small-space gardening is a great option for urbanites, apartment-dwellers, college students and those of us who just don’t have the time and energy for a huge backyard garden. Lots of people are jumping on the itty-bitty garden train, and we are here to help! Our friendly, knowledgeable staff can assist you with design, soil, nutrients and everything in between.

First, decide where your greenery will be located, whether it be the kitchen windowsill, a balcony or deck, the front walk or a small raised bed outside. Window boxes are also a easy, fun option. Pick a creative container, then come see us.

Of course, these are only a few of the places you can choose from. The right plants can grow in pretty much any space, which leads us to the second point of small-space gardening: What will you grow? This depends on a few things, including how much space you have, the amount of sun your chosen location receives everyday, and if you want flowers, or vegetables, or both. Some popular choices include herbs, succulents (both can grow in quite compact spaces) and tomatoes.

And then you’re ready to get growing. Make sure to water regularly; the exact schedule will depend on how much sun and wind your plants get, as well as what type of soil and container they live in.
